DOT Secretary Duffy Testifies at T&I Hearing

On Wednesday I had the opportunity to question Transportation Secretary Sean Duffy during the House Transportation and Infrastructure Committee hearing on “Oversight of the Department of Transportation’s Policies and Programs and Fiscal Year 2026 Budget Request.” I asked the Secretary about the letter I sent to the Department of Transportation regarding their compliance with Annex VI, Article 6 of the U.S.-China Air Transport Agreement, an issue that directly impacts the Northern Marianas’ ability to restore direct air service for our tourism industry. In my letter sent earlier this year, I made clear that the CNMI must not be left behind when it comes to international air access from key tourism source markets. I appreciated the chance to press Secretary Duffy on this important matter and will continue pushing to ensure that the CNMI’s voice is heard when it comes to aviation policy.
